This
“friendraising” dinner will reach out to the Calgary
business community, and will be attended by a significant
delegation from RMC including cadets and staff.
The evening will feature an update on Canada’s RMC, brief
comments by selected cadets, a well-known guest speaker, and
the first awarding of the Birchall Leadership Award, a new
award recognizing exemplary leadership among Canadians.
